The Diet season! Here it comes after the Winter season and the excess of holidays, and a little bit before the Spring season and the “come-back” of bathing suits. The “Diet” theme fills all the covers of the magazines and many promises are made to guarantee great shape and weight loss in a very short period of time

Is that necessary? Shouldn’t we reconcile with our plates forever? What about obesity in Lebanon? Can we balance what we eat when we love Lebanese cuisine? Here, you will find all the answers to your questions as well as a big alimentation plan for young, adolescent, and baby Lebanese: in this report, the author explains that Lebanese mothers tend to propose a varied alimentation to their babies very early. Therefore, this article must be read, knowing that it is neither too early nor too late to follow good alimentary habits.
